Connecting your DVD Player

- connect your power cord to the DVD Player if it isn't already attached

- connect your composite cable (red, yellow and white) to the same colors in the Audio/Video in of your TV

- alternately, if your TV has S-Video, connect the S-Video cable on your DVD Player to the S-Video of your TV

- insert battery into the remote control of the DVD Player

- plug in power cord and turn on power
